Transaction 933687d1fcf2a7d245f0e44eccbd93a957f898c4a097112288f0770e713a6260
1 Input
1 Output
-
933687d1fcf2a7d245f0e44eccbd93a957f898c4a097112288f0770e713a6260:0
- value
- 12835568
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7aa8df4f3d69efbe3439b62bb7c866450872b9a2 OP_EQUAL
- address
- 3CsafQB6NwXCC7pacJG8r86cCybBx6YSoE